Legacy Iron Ore's (ASX: LCY) Future Outlook
Legacy Iron Ore’s future outlook centres on advancing its project pipeline toward production, expanding mineral resources and leveraging strategic partnerships to generate sustained cash flows. The near‑term focus remains on the Mt Celia Gold Project, where the company is transitioning from mining under right‑to‑mine agreements to potentially establishing on‑site processing infrastructure such as heap leach or Carbon‑in‑Leach facilities. Pre‑feasibility studies are expected to conclude soon, marking a key step in enhancing operational value and reducing reliance on external processors. Beyond Mt Celia, Legacy’s broader portfolio offers multi‑commodity exposure, which can be leveraged through its partnerships with experienced industry players. Joint ventures and agreements with firms like MEGA Resources and Bain Global Resources aim to bring technical capability and financial backing to project development, particularly at gold and base metal targets. The Mt Bevan Magnetite Project represents another pillar of long‑term growth. Applications for mining leases and progressing environmental and infrastructure planning signal Legacy’s intent to develop a high‑quality iron ore operation that could deliver consistent, long‑term cash flows once fully realised. Exploration success across its gold, nickel, lithium and rare earth element tenements could further diversify Legacy’s revenue streams and reduce project risk. Continued drilling results and resource upgrades would increase the company’s attractiveness to investors and potential partners. However, Legacy still faces typical junior miner challenges: project funding, commodity price volatility and navigating regulatory and development approvals. Securing sufficient capital and executing on feasibility milestones will be critical to transforming its exploration success into sustained production and shareholder returns.
Is LCY a Good Stock to Buy?
When considering whether Legacy Iron Ore (ASX: LCY) is a good stock to buy, investors should evaluate several key factors. One important aspect is the company’s valuation. Legacy Iron Ore’s market valuation reflects its exploration stage, which carries significant upside potential. This potential is tied to the success of resource discovery and development. Investors should carefully consider the company’s valuation about its stage of development and weigh it against the potential for future revenue generation. Another factor to consider is dividend appeal. Currently, Legacy Iron Ore does not offer dividends, as it reinvests profits into its exploration and development projects. For investors seeking income from dividends, this may make the stock less attractive. However, for those focused on long-term capital growth, this may not be a major concern. The risk profile of Legacy Iron Ore is also a critical factor. As with many exploration and development companies, LCY carries higher risks compared to more established producers. Market volatility, the uncertain nature of resource discovery, and project timelines are all factors that could significantly impact its stock price. These risks must be carefully evaluated by any potential investor. In terms of growth potential, Legacy Iron Ore presents significant opportunities. If its exploration projects prove successful, the company could experience substantial growth. The fundamentals of the iron ore market are strong, making it an attractive sector for long-term investment. Finally, institutional recommendations from analysts generally point to the potential for growth. However, they also caution investors about the inherent risks involved in mining exploration. Monitoring the progress of Legacy’s key projects will be crucial for assessing its long-term prospects. Given the company’s growth potential in a booming sector, Legacy Iron Ore could be considered a good speculative buy for investors who are comfortable with the risks associated with early-stage resource companies.
